Abstract

An electrical braking circuit provides smooth transitioning between regenerative and plug braking of a DC electric motor by use of a low ohmic value resistance path to maintain motor torque during transitioning. During initiation of electrical braking, a similar low ohmic resistance path momentarily connects the motor to a power source in order to establish proper magnetic flux in the motor to enable regenerative braking. Both resistance paths are disabled during motoring and braking modes of operation in order to minimize power loss in the resistance paths.
